Former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ice and former Florida Gov. Jeb Bush are working to get out the vote for Mitt Romney in the swing state of Florida on Monday even as Republicans are trying to put Pennsylvania in play.

From Romney shop:

Former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ice and Governor Jeb Bush Attend Event In Florida On Monday

Boston, MA – On Monday, former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ice and Governor Jeb Bush will attend a Get-Out-The-Vote Event at Broward College in Davie, Florida. The following event is open to the press.

Monday, November 5, 2012

Event: Former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ice and Governor Jeb Bush Attend Davie Get-Out-The-Vote Event
